The Detroit Tigers are betting big on their player development with their haul from the Tarik Skubal trade. ESPN's Jeff Passan reported the Tigers are acquiring outfielder Zyhir Hope along with pitchers River Ryan and Brady Smith from the Los Angeles Dodgers. 25 overall on MLB.com's list of the top prospects in baseball, while Ryan is down in 68th.
